



Let me start by saying, these KALIYADI aviator sunglasses are a solid pick if you're looking for stylish, affordable shades that don't compromise on basic functionality. I've been using them for a few weeks now, and here's my honest take.
The first thing that struck me was how lightweight they are. Seriously, sometimes I forget I'm wearing them! The metal frame feels sturdy enough for daily use, though I wouldn't recommend them for intense sports or rough handling based on some user feedback.
The polarized lenses work surprisingly well for the price. Driving with these is a breeze - they cut glare effectively without distorting colors too much. I've worn them on sunny beach days and during city walks, and they've held up nicely in both scenarios.
Comfort is another plus point. The nose pads are soft and don't leave marks even after hours of wear. The temples have a good grip without being too tight - no annoying sliding down your nose here!
Now, let's talk about the value proposition. Getting three pairs with cleaning cloths and pouches at this price point is pretty sweet. It's perfect if you're like me and tend to misplace sunglasses often (whoops).
A couple of things to note: The lenses are plastic (not glass), which might disappoint some buyers. Also, while they look great on most face shapes, those with very small faces might find them slightly oversized.
Overall? For casual everyday wear and driving, these deliver way more than their price tag suggests. They won't replace your high-end designer shades, but as affordable backups or daily beaters, they're fantastic.
